Citrus Thunder

Ingredients: Thums up drink, Fanta, fresh lime juice, crushed mint, orange slice

Steps: In a shaker, muddle the mint leaves with a splash of lime juice. Pour this mixture into a tall glass filled with crushed ice. Now, just pour in the same amount of Thums Up and Fanta cold drinks to top it off. For a citrusy pop, garnish the drink with a fresh orange slice.

Flavour: Bold, zesty and minty; it’s indeed perfect for summer afternoons.

Sunset Fizz

Ingredients: Thums Up drink, Crushed ice, Fanta, and Grenadine Syrup

Steps: Fill a tall glass with crushed ice. Pour in the Fanta cold drink first. Next, add a splash of Grenadine syrup to the mix. Then, slowly top it up with Thums Up to create a layered “sunset” effect of this fruity punch.

Flavour: Sweet and tangy with a hint of depth from the cola.

Spicy Fanta Float

Ingredients: Thums Up, Fanta, one scoop vanilla ice cream, a pinch of chaat masala

Steps: Pour Fanta cold drink into a chilled glass, add a scoop of vanilla ice cream, and drizzle Thums Up drink on top. Sprinkle a small pinch of chaat masala to finish.

Flavour: Creamy, fizzy, and unexpectedly spicy-sweet.

Tip: Always serve in tall glasses to preserve the fizz and enhance presentation.

Advanced Mixology Twists

Take your Thums up and Fanta mocktails to the next level with creative twists.

  • Add a desi zing by sprinkling black salt, jaljeera powder, or even a dash of cinnamon syrup for unexpected depth.
  • Freeze Fanta cold drink into ice cubes and drop them into Thums Up drink for a slow-melting flavour boost.
  • Blend in vibrant fruit juices like pomegranate or mango to add richness in both colour and taste.
  • For refreshing mocktails, combine chilled soda with fresh muddled fruits like berries or citrus.
  • Hosting an adult gathering? Add a responsible splash of rum or vodka to create a fizzy cocktail with flair.
